These buffalo or barbeque chicken and rice wraps are a delicious and easy meal that combines the bold flavors of buffalo sauce or barbeque sauce with the comforting taste of chicken and rice. Perfect for a quick lunch or dinner, these wraps are sure to satisfy your cravings and keep you full.
If you don't typically have buffalo sauce or barbeque sauce in your pantry, you'll want to pick some up at the supermarket. These sauces are key to giving the wraps their distinctive flavor. Additionally, make sure you have fresh tortillas, sh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, and shredded cheese on hand to complete the dish.

Technique Tip for Making Chicken and Rice Wraps
To ensure the tortillas are pliable and easy to roll, warm them in a skillet over medium heat for about 30 seconds on each side. This will prevent them from cracking or tearing when you add the chicken and rice mixture and other toppings.

Alternative Ingredients
cooked rice - Substitute with quinoa: Quinoa is a high-protein grain that offers a similar texture and can be a healthier alternative to rice.
cooked chicken - Substitute with tofu: Tofu is a great plant-based protein that can absorb flavors well, making it a suitable substitute for chicken.
buffalo or barbeque sauce - Substitute with teriyaki sauce: Teriyaki sauce provides a sweet and savory flavor that can complement the other ingredients in the wrap.
large tortillas - Substitute with lettuce leaves: Lettuce leaves can be used as a low-carb, gluten-free alternative to tortillas.
shredded lettuce - Substitute with spinach: Spinach offers a similar texture and adds more nutrients to the wrap.
diced tomatoes - Substitute with roasted red peppers: Roasted red peppers provide a sweet and smoky flavor that can enhance the overall taste of the wrap.
shredded cheese - Substitute with nutritional yeast: Nutritional yeast offers a cheesy flavor and is a great dairy-free alternative.

How to Store or Freeze Your Wraps
- To store your Buffalo or Barbeque Chicken and Rice Wraps, first allow them to cool completely to room temperature. This prevents condensation, which can make the tortillas soggy.
- Wrap each tortilla individually in plastic wrap or aluminum foil. This ensures they stay fresh and prevents them from sticking together.
- Place the wrapped wraps in an airtight container or a resealable plastic bag. This adds an extra layer of protection against moisture and odors.
- Store the container or bag in the refrigerator if you plan to eat the wraps within 3-4 days. For longer storage, place them in the freezer.
- When freezing, label the container or bag with the date. This helps you keep track of how long the wraps have been stored.
- To reheat refrigerated wraps, unwrap them and place them on a microwave-safe plate. Cover with a damp paper towel and microwave for 1-2 minutes, or until heated through.
- For frozen wraps, thaw them in the refrigerator overnight. Reheat using the same microwave method, or wrap them in foil and warm them in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 15-20 minutes.
- If you prefer a crispy texture, you can reheat the wraps in a skillet over medium heat. Simply place the unwrapped wraps in the skillet and cook for 2-3 minutes on each side, or until heated through and slightly crispy.
How to Reheat Leftovers
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Wrap each tortilla in aluminum foil to keep them from drying out. Place them on a baking sheet and heat for about 10-15 minutes, or until thoroughly warmed.
For a quicker method, use a microwave. Place the wraps on a microwave-safe plate and cover them with a damp paper towel. Microwave on high for 1-2 minutes, checking halfway through to ensure even heating.
If you prefer a bit of a crispy texture, use a skillet.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at and place the wraps seam-side down. Cook for about 2-3 minutes on each side, or until the tortillas are crispy and the filling is hot.
For an air fryer option, preheat the air fryer to 350°F (175°C). Place the wraps in the basket, making sure they are not touching. Heat for about 3-5 minutes, or until the tortillas are crispy and the filling is warmed through.
If you have a toaster oven, preheat it to 350°F (175°C). Wrap each tortilla in aluminum foil and place them in the toaster oven. Heat for about 10-12 minutes, or until thoroughly warmed.

Time-Saving Tips for Making Chicken and Rice Wraps
Prepare the filling in advance: Cook and shred the chicken and rice ahead of time and store them in the fridge.
Use pre-cooked ingredients: Opt for pre-cooked rice and rotisserie chicken to cut down on cooking time.
Warm tortillas in bulk: Heat all tortillas at once in the oven instead of individually in a skillet.
Pre-chop vegetables: Dice the tomatoes and shred the lettuce beforehand to streamline assembly.
Assemble assembly line style: Lay out all ingredients and assemble the wraps in a systematic manner.

Buffalo or Barbeque Chicken and Rice Wraps
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 2 cups Cooked Rice
- 2 cups Cooked Chicken, shredded
- ½ cup Buffalo or Barbeque Sauce
- 4 large Tortillas
- 1 cup Shredded Lettuce
- ½ cup Diced Tomatoes
- ½ cup Shredded Cheese
Instructions
- 1. In a mixing bowl, combine the cooked rice and shredded chicken.
- 2. Add the buffalo or barbeque sauce to the mixture and stir well.
- 3. Warm the tortillas in a skillet over medium heat.
- 4. Place a portion of the chicken and rice mixture onto each tortilla.
- 5. Top with sh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, and shredded cheese.
- 6. Roll up the tortillas and serve immediately.
